  4. One more thing on jerkbaits at this time of the year, I prefer a slow drag instead a jerk of the rod tip. It is a more subtle presentation and the bait has a tighter action. It allows the bait to sit still and slowly twitch to the side. This has been most productive for me at this time of year.
